About the area
Kiawah Island, South Carolina, is a serene coastal retreat known for its natural beauty, exceptional golf courses, and pristine beaches. This private island offers a luxurious escape with a focus on relaxation and outdoor activities, making it a perfect destination for both families and couples.
The island's ten-mile stretch of sandy beach is one of its most alluring features. The wide, flat expanse is ideal for sunbathing, beachcombing, and long walks along the shore. The waters are typically calm and warm, inviting visitors to swim, paddleboard, or simply wade in the gentle waves.
Golf enthusiasts flock to Kiawah Island for its world-class golf courses. The most famous of these is The Ocean Course, which has hosted major tournaments including the PGA Championship. With its challenging layout and stunning ocean views, it's a bucket-list destination for golfers. The island boasts several other courses as well, each offering a unique playing experience amidst the beautiful Lowcountry landscape.
Nature lovers will appreciate the island's commitment to conservation. The lush maritime forests and marshes are home to a diverse array of wildlife, including alligators, deer, and a variety of bird species. Visitors can explore these habitats through a network of walking and biking trails that wind through the island, offering a chance to connect with nature and enjoy the tranquility.
Kiawah Island also offers a range of other outdoor activities, such as tennis, kayaking, and fishing. The island's nature programs provide educational opportunities for all ages, including guided nature walks and bird-watching tours.
For those seeking relaxation, the island's spas offer a range of treatments designed to rejuvenate and pamper. The Sanctuary Spa, located within The Sanctuary Hotel, is particularly renowned for its luxurious services and serene setting.
Dining on Kiawah Island is a delightful experience, with options ranging from casual eateries to fine dining establishments. Many restaurants focus on local seafood and Southern cuisine, allowing visitors to savor the flavors of the region.
Accommodations on Kiawah Island range from private villas and rental homes to the elegant Sanctuary Hotel, ensuring that there is something to suit every taste and budget.
